Output 8cacae9266a27998f56c201c2db7cd9989ad09a9aed7c332219df400ecbfe835: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e921cf53c624a19eff0c0bf22c58a7690baef9 OP_EQUAL
address
37WwmvrGg7tbQPpUgAXDn7wBhhkJEw76n1
transaction
8cacae9266a27998f56c201c2db7cd9989ad09a9aed7c332219df400ecbfe835
spent
true